A vinyl window is a type of window made from polyvinyl chloride (PVC) material. It differs from other types of windows, such as wood or aluminum, in that it is more durable, energy-efficient, and requires less maintenance. Vinyl windows are also typically more affordable than other window materials.

The term "fiberglass windows" actually refers to the framing around a window. Typically, these frames are made from wood or vinyl. Fiberglass is becoming more popular because of it's strength and stability. Unlike wood or vinyl, fiberglass is less likely to bow, warp or rot. Jeld Wen and Milgard windows differ in terms of materials, design, and warranty. Jeld Wen windows are known for their wood and vinyl options, while Milgard windows are known for their fiberglass and vinyl options. In terms of quality and performance, both brands are reputable, but Milgard is often considered superior due to their durable materials and strong warranty coverage.
